Top 3 Active Ingredients in Frontline for Cats

Image 13816

1. Fipronil

Fipronil is a key player among the active ingredients in Frontline cats products. As a pesticide, it disrupts the nervous system of pests, making it highly effective at nabbing fleas and ticks. It works by blocking GABA-gated chloride channels in insects. This action leads to hyperactivity, resulting in the eventual death of these unwanted guests. Thanks to Fipronil, one application of Frontline usually provides protection for at least 30 days, reflecting its potency and reliability.

2. (S)-Methoprene

Next up is (S)-Methoprene. This ingredient acts as an Insect Growth Regulator (IGR). It disrupts the life cycle of fleas by slowing down the development of their eggs and larvae. As a result, adult fleas can’t reproduce effectively, significantly decreasing the flea population in your home. So, while Fipronil battles adult fleas and ticks, (S)-Methoprene plays a crucial role in keeping future infestations at bay.

3. Pyriproxyfen

Last but definitely not least is Pyriproxyfen. This is another IGR often paired with Fipronil and (S)-Methoprene in Frontline products. Similar to (S)-Methoprene, Pyriproxyfen alters hormonal regulation in insects, inhibiting their growth. Its inclusion is vital as it works to ensure a long-lasting impact against both adult fleas and their offspring, thus fortifying your cat’s defenses.
